The HDVF-700A has the following features:

Multiscan

In addition to the 60i format, formats such as 24PsF

and 50i are supported for control signals from the camera.

16:9 display capability

When operated from an external device such as a camera control unit, the screen can be switched between 16:9 and 4:3 display modes.

High resolution

The viewfinder uses a high-resolution cathode-ray tube, providing 800 or more lines of horizontal resolution.

Stable picture

A high-voltage regulation circuit provides a stable image with a minimum of distortion, regardless of screen brightness.

Continuously variable peaking

A continuously variable peaking circuit provides a sharp image, making it easy to focus the camera.

Tally lamps

The viewfinder has red and green tally lamps which light in response to tally signals.

Superior usability

The viewfinder height may be set to one of three positions, and it may be tilted up to 60° upwards or 50° downwards.

Drip-proof construction

The drip-proof design is able to withstand light rain, making the viewfinder well suited to outdoor use.

Studio monitor hood, outdoor hood

The viewfinder may be fitted with a strong, easy-to-use studio hood (supplied), or an outdoor broadcasting (OB) hood with excellent shading ability (option).

Energy-saving design

The viewfinder will accept a wide range of power supply voltage (from 10.5 to 17 volts) with low power consumption (33 watts).

The HDVF-C750W/C700W has the following features:

Compact and lightweight

The viewfinder uses an LCD panel, making it more compact in size and lighter in weight as compared with a CRT viewfinder that has a display of the same size.

Multiscan

In addition to the 60i format, formats such as 24PsF and 50i are supported for control signals from the camera.

High resolution

The high-resolution LCD panel of the viewfinder provides 500 or more lines of horizontal resolution.

Stable picture

The LCD panel provides a stable image without distortion, regardless of screen brightness.

Step-variable peaking

Step-variable peaking circuits provide a sharp image, making it easy to focus the camera.

Tally lamps

The viewfinder has red and green tally lamps which light in response to tally signals.

Superior usability

The height of the HDVF-C750W can be set to one of three positions. It can be tilted up to 90° upwards or 90° downwards, and can be panned up to 90° -to the left or 90° -to the right. The HDVF-C700W can be tilted up to 90° upwards or 50° downwards.

Drip-proof construction

The drip-proof design is able to withstand light rain, making the viewfinder well suited to outdoor use.

Studio monitor hood, outdoor hood

The viewfinder can be fitted with a strong, easy-to-use hood (supplied), or an outdoor hood with excellent shading ability (option).

Energy-saving design

The viewfinder will accept a wide range of power supply voltage (from 10.5 to 17 volts) with low power consumption (10 watts).

The HDVF-20A has the following features.

Multiscan

In addition to the 60i format, formats such as 24PsF and 50i are supported for control signals from the camera.

High-performance CRT

Quick-start type (The image appears as soon as the camera is turned on.)

Enhanced resolution

Reduced flare

Marker indication

When the camera setting allows the center marker or safety zone marker indication, the viewfinder can set the marker indication on or off.

Removable eyepiece

Detaching the eyepiece gives you a clear view of the center of the screen even with your eye away from the viewfinder. You can clean dust from the screen or the mirror by detaching the eyepiece.

Other features

Fitting an optional fog-proof filter (Part No. 1-547-341-

12)over the viewfinder lens prevents breath or vapor condensation on the lens.
